Day 01

Angkor Thom, Angkor Wat, and Sunset on Bakheng Hill

  • The tour begins with a visit to the Angkor Thom temple complex in the morning. See the following attractions with your Siem Reap tour guide:

    • South Gate: the best-preserved part of the complex, it is a grand structure lined with carved faces and figurines.

    • Bayon: a Khmer Buddhist temple believed to have been built around the 12th or 13th century.

    • Baphuon: a three-tiered temple, believed to have been built in the mid-11th century.

    • Royal Palace: built by King Suryavarman I and used continuously from the 11th to the late 16th century AD by the Khmer dynasty.

    • Phimeanakas: a Hindu temple built at the end of the 10th century during the reign of Rajendravarman and completed by Suryavarman I.

    • Elephant's Terrace: this terrace is believed to have been used by Jayavarman VII to view his returning, victorious army.

    • Leper King's Terrace: the terrace of King Dharmaraja.

  • After a break for lunch, proceed to the Angkor Wat temple complex. Take part in the following activities here:

    • Angkor Wat: a Buddhist temple in Cambodia, this is the largest religious site in the world.

    • Sunset on Bakheng Hill: a breathtaking sight as you bring your magical day to a close.

Day 02

Prasat Kravan, Ta Phrom, and East Mebon

After breakfast, set out to spend the day exploring Prasat Kravan, which houses a set of 5 red brick towers. The highlights include:

  • Banteay Kdei: translating to "a citadel of monks' cells," this is an ancient Buddhist temple where monks still pray today.

  • Ta Phrom: this is the modern name given to a 12th-century Bayon temple. Originally, it was known as "Rajavihara," or Monastery of the King.

  • Ta Keo: a temple mountain that is believed to have been the first work in sandstone by the Khmers.

  • Thommanon: a pair of Hindu temples constructed during Suryavarman's reign.

  • Chau Say Tevoda: built in the mid-12th century, this temple is dedicated to the Hindu gods Shiva and Vishnu.

After a break for lunch, proceed to Preah Khan. Head towards:

  • Neak Pean: an artificial island that is home to a small Buddhist temple.

  • Ta Som: a temple built in honour of the Khmer ruler who reigned from 1150 to 1160.

  • East Mebon: a 10th-century temple built during the reign of Rajendravarman.

Day 03

Banteay Srei, Artisans D'Angkor, and Tonle Sap Lake

  • After breakfast, set out to visit the following sites in the morning:

    • Banteay Samre: a Hindu temple built in the classic Angkor Wat style.

    • Banteay Srei: a 10th-century Cambodian temple made in honour of the Hindu god Shiva.

    • Pre Rup: a Hindu temple built in early 961 or 962.

  • After lunch, proceed with the tour to the following sites:

    • Fine Art school (Artisans D'Angkor): set up with the aim of reviving the Cambodian traditional art scene.

    • Floating Village (Tonle Sap Lake): with floating eateries, homes, and a full-fledged market, this village is a popular tourist destination.
